A significant advancement in munition safety has emerged from EDGE’s subsidiary, Advanced Concepts, with the introduction of the ESAD-50, a groundbreaking electronic safety arming device. This innovative technology aims to replace traditional mechanical safety mechanisms with a modern, software-defined control system designed for munitions of 50mm caliber and above.
The ESAD-50 is engineered with a compact design, measuring a mere 50mm in diameter and 100mm in height. Despite its small footprint, it incorporates cutting-edge technology to enhance safety in military operations. At the core of its functionality is an onboard Inertial Measurement Unit (IMU) that meticulously tracks various parameters, including acceleration and rotation, as well as the overall flight behavior of the munition.
Before arming is allowed, the device builds a comprehensive motion profile, ensuring stringent safety protocols are upheld.
